Anadin Extra are a more powerful version of the traditional Anadin, made by Whitehall Laboratories (who also make many other big names in medicine, including Advil, Bisodol, Centrum and the butt of many jokes, Preparation H).
Ingredients ===========
One Anadin Extra tablet contains 200mg of Paracetamol, 300mg of Aspirin and 45mg of Caffeine.
Take just one of these ingredients alone and the chances are your symptoms will only be dulled, or in the case of caffeine increased. But put them all together and the result is fantastic.
The suggested dose is 2 tablets for adults no more than every 4 hours. They are not suitable for children under 12, and should not be taken by pregnant women, people with liver/kidney disease, asthmatics or people with stomach ulcers.
In the case of people with stomach ulcers, they should not be taken because aspirin causes internal stomach bleeding. For this same reason, you may find they don’t suit you if you suffer generally from a problem stomach.
It is also recommended that you do not use them on a prolonged basis, and as they contain paracetamol you must not exceed the stated dose.

Other Info ==========
Anadin Extra are available in all good chemists and supermarkets and often in smaller retailers and newsagents.
They come in packs of 8, 16 and 32. (They used to come in packs of 64 too but I believe it has been made illegal for people to purchase more than 32 tablets of this kind at a time).
They are packaged in a yellow little wallet (the 8s) or slim boxes. The tablets are small and sort of torpedo shaped and are coated with s smooth substance which makes them both tasteless (as long as you don’t suck them!) and easy to swallow even without liquid.
